    Do any of you have any pictures of complete stock cars or hot rods? I scored a 1930 Willys four door sedan at the Portland swap. I got just the cowl, with front doors and windshield, on perfect A pillars. I am so stoked how fricken clean this thing is. I got it with the rear half of a shot up model T touring allong with the stock Willys front fenders and a****s on perfect hood with sides. I am using this to make a modified rod and I think I got a good start for $200. I'm selling the left front fender but if someone in Seattle wants the other fender they can come and get her for free. Same thing goes for the Model T rear section. I hate trashing stuff like this.

    Hey man, nice score. Looks like it could be a good start to me.....

    Now, before you embarrass yourself any further.....They are called Willys...W-I-L-L-Y-S.

    Always with an "S" ....Never Willy.

    Also, if you are talking about them in front of an old timer, or some Willys nut....The word is pronounced WILLIS..... as in "iiiss" Not "eees"....
